1. 学ぶ
  2. /
  3. コース
  4. /
  5. R で学ぶ plotly によるインタラクティブ可視化

Connected

演習

有権者投票率の変化を地図化する

2018年の中間選挙では、2014年の中間選挙と比べてほぼすべての州で投票率が上がっていることをすでに確認しました。この演習では、2回の中間選挙間における投票率の変化を地図で可視化します。

turnout データフレーム、dplyr、plotly はすでに読み込まれています。

指示

100 XP
  • mutate() を使って turnout に change 列を追加し、2018年(turnout2018)と2014年(turnout2014)の投票率の差として計算します。
  • plot_geo() と add_trace() を使って、州ごとの投票率の変化を示すコロプレスマップを作成し、change を z に、state.abbr を locations にマッピングします。
  • layout() を使って、地図の範囲を 'usa' に制限します。